      Easton Press always includes a hardstock card insert with each of their books. It's printed on both sides and contains, usually, some information about the author, the artist who is most famous for work associated with the book, and the story itself. For this copy of Dune I actually do have one (I think), but it's in terrible condition. Unlike the book, which is damn near mint.

      A book plate is one of those "Ex Libris" stickers that some people stick in their books. You can write or print your name on them to identify books that you own. Personally I hate them and never use them. Easton included a sticky one with each of their books. I still have it, but it's never been stuck into this book, and is thus "unlaid" (kind of like Thing, up until last weekend or so) :P .
